Abstract

PURPOSE:To generate a rotating force in correspondence to the intensity of a load by providing a plurality of stators in the same flame body and providing a plurality of rotors forming paris with the plurality of stators on the same rotary shaft. CONSTITUTION:The first stator core 2 wound with the first fixed winding 3 is fitted to a large-diameter portion 1c formed on the inner peripheral face of a flame body 1. Further, the second stator core 5 wound with the second fixed winding 6 is fitted to a small-diameter portion 1d, and the first rotor core 4 forming a pair with the first stator core 2 and the second rotor core 7 forming a pair with the second stator core 5 are fitted to a rotor shaft 10, thus constituting a motor part A and a motor part B. For example, both motor parts A and B have different generated rotating forces, and one or other motor part is driven in accordance with the intensity of the load.
